Can my 1984 house with a 100-amp panel and a Federal Pacific panel safely add a Level 2 EV charger or a new heat pump?

Not without a significant upgrade. A Federal Pacific panel is a known fire hazard and must be replaced. A 100-amp service also lacks the capacity for a 240-volt EV charger and a heat pump simultaneously. We would first replace the panel with a modern, code-compliant unit and almost certainly upgrade your service entrance to 200 amps to handle these new loads safely.

How should I prepare my home's electrical system for winter ice storms and heating season brownouts in Tracyton?

Winter heating surges strain older panels. Have a licensed electrician inspect your main connections and bus bars for signs of heat stress. For backup during outages, a properly installed generator with a transfer switch is essential—never use a portable generator back-feeding through an outlet, as it's illegal and deadly for utility workers. Surge protection is also wise for post-outage power restoration spikes.

My Tracyton Center home was built in 1984. Why are my lights dimming when I use the microwave and air fryer at the same time?

Your electrical system is now 42 years old. The original NM-B Romex wiring and 100-amp service were designed for a different era. Modern high-draw appliances, like air fryers and induction cooktops, can overload those original circuits. This causes voltage drop, which you see as dimming lights, and can lead to overheating at connections.

My power comes in on an overhead mast. What are the common issues with this setup in our neighborhood?

Overhead mast service, while common, exposes your entrance cable to weather and physical damage. We often see degraded weatherheads, loose mast straps, and animal intrusion points where the conduit enters the attic. Ensuring this entrance is sealed and secure prevents water damage inside your panel and reduces the risk of a service outage during our windier seasons.

Do I need a permit from Kitsap County to replace my electrical panel, and why does it matter?

Absolutely. A panel replacement always requires a permit from the Kitsap County Department of Community Development and a subsequent inspection. This process verifies the work meets NEC 2023 safety standards, ensuring your home is protected. My smart TVs and computers in Tracyton keep resetting. Is this a problem with Puget Sound Energy's power?

While Puget Sound Energy has a reliable grid, occasional fluctuations and minor surges are common everywhere. These micro-disturbances can easily disrupt sensitive modern electronics. Installing a whole-home surge protector at your main panel provides a much higher level of protection than simple power strips, safeguarding your investment in smart home devices.

We have a lot of trees and are on a slope near the waterfront. Could that affect our home's electrical system?

Yes, the heavy tree canopy and coastal slope common in Tracyton present specific challenges. Overhead service lines are vulnerable to falling branches, and the rocky, wet soil can compromise your grounding electrode system. We recommend periodic inspections of the masthead where power enters your home and testing the ground resistance to ensure your safety systems will function correctly during a fault.
